Itron, Inc. (ITRI) - SWOT Analysis: Strengths

Global Leadership in Smart Metering and IoT Solutions

Itron holds a market share of approximately 35% in global smart metering technologies. The company's revenue in smart infrastructure solutions reached $2.1 billion in 2023.

Market Segment Global Market Share Annual Revenue
Smart Metering 35% $1.4 billion
Grid Modernization 28% $620 million
IoT Solutions 22% $480 million

Technological Capabilities

Itron's R&D investment in 2023 was $287 million, representing 13.7% of total revenue. The company holds over 500 active patents in advanced metering infrastructure (AMI) and grid technologies.

Product Portfolio Diversity

  • Electricity measurement technologies: Coverage in 52 countries
  • Water measurement solutions: Deployed in 30 countries
  • Gas measurement technologies: Active in 45 global markets

International Presence

Operational footprint includes 24 countries across North America, Europe, Asia-Pacific, and Latin America. Total international revenue in 2023 was $1.65 billion, representing 78.6% of total company revenue.

Innovation and Partnerships

Partnership Type Number of Partnerships Strategic Focus
Technology Collaborations 37 Advanced IoT and Grid Solutions
Research Partnerships 22 Energy Efficiency Technologies
Industry Alliances 15 Smart City Initiatives

The company has consistently ranked in top 3 innovation leaders in utility technology sectors according to independent industry assessments.

Itron, Inc. (ITRI) - SWOT Analysis: Opportunities

Growing Global Demand for Sustainable Energy and Smart Grid Technologies

The global smart grid market was valued at $28.68 billion in 2022 and is projected to reach $103.41 billion by 2030, with a CAGR of 17.2%.

Region Smart Grid Market Size (2022) Projected Market Size (2030)
North America $9.2 billion $32.5 billion
Europe $7.5 billion $26.8 billion
Asia-Pacific $11.3 billion $40.6 billion

Increasing Focus on Renewable Energy and Grid Modernization Initiatives

Global renewable energy investments reached $495 billion in 2022, with projected investments of $870 billion by 2026.

  • Solar energy investments: $279 billion in 2022
  • Wind energy investments: $139 billion in 2022
  • Grid modernization spending expected to reach $103 billion annually by 2025

Expansion into Emerging Markets with Developing Infrastructure Needs

Emerging markets infrastructure investment opportunities:

Region Infrastructure Investment Potential (2023-2030)
India $1.4 trillion
Southeast Asia $2.1 trillion
Africa $1.6 trillion

Potential for Advanced Data Analytics and IoT Integration in Utility Management

The global utility analytics market is expected to reach $11.9 billion by 2025, with a CAGR of 14.2%.

  • IoT in utility management market projected to reach $53.8 billion by 2024
  • Predictive maintenance technologies expected to generate $12.3 billion in savings by 2025

Growing Interest in Water Conservation and Smart Water Management Technologies

Global smart water management market statistics:

Metric Value
Market Size (2022) $16.3 billion
Projected Market Size (2030) $47.6 billion
CAGR 14.5%

Key water conservation technology investments expected to reach $22.5 billion annually by 2026.
